diff --git a/.github/workflows/build-and-test.yml b/.github/workflows/build-and-test.yml index 82675b973..39649c1b5 100644 --- a/.github/workflows/build-and-test.yml +++ b/.github/workflows/build-and-test.yml @@ -242,3 +242,40 @@ jobs: with: name: deb-packages-${{ matrix.dpdk }}-dpdk path: '/home/runner/work/ovs/*.deb' + + build-linux-rpm: + name: linux rpm fedora + runs-on: ubuntu-latest + container: fedora:37 + timeout-minutes: 30 + + strategy: + fail-fast: false + + steps: + - name: checkout + uses: actions/checkout@v3 + - name: install dependencies + run: | + dnf install -y rpm-build dnf-plugins-core + sed -e 's/@VERSION@/0.0.1/' rhel/openvswitch-fedora.spec.in \ + > /tmp/ovs.spec + dnf builddep -y /tmp/ovs.spec + rm -f /tmp/ovs.spec + + - name: configure + run: ./boot.sh && ./configure + + - name: build + run: make rpm-fedora + + - name: install + run: dnf install -y rpm/rpmbuild/RPMS/*/*.rpm + + - name: upload rpm packages + uses: actions/upload-artifact@v3 + with: + name: rpm-packages + path: | + rpm/rpmbuild/SRPMS/*.rpm + rpm/rpmbuild/RPMS/*/*.rpm
Testing that RPMs can be built to catch possible spec file issues like missing dependencies. GitHub seems to have an agreement with Docker Hub about rate limiting of image downloads, so it should not affect us. We may switch to quay.io if that will ever become a problem in the future.
